Public Defender Office in Shreveport, LA
Find all Offices related to Public Defender Office in Shreveport,Caddo Parish County,LA to gain valuable information on Legal Representation, Court Appearances, Plea Negotiations, Case Preparation, Appeals, and Post-Conviction Relief.
Law Enforcement & Military Offices in Shreveport
Browse by City
Sorry, there is no content available